Low-temperature carbon steel A420 WPl3 cap pipe fittings are critical in various industries with high- and low-temperature environments. The chemical composition of this steel is crucial to its ability to function in these conditions. A420 WPl3 steel is carbon steel alloyed with small amounts of nickel and molybdenum to increase its strength and toughness at low temperatures. It also contains small amounts of manganese, silicon, and sulfur to improve its machinability and weldability. The precise chemical composition of A420 WPl3 cap pipe fittings depends on the manufacturer, but these fittings typically meet the requirements of the ASTM A420/A420M specification. Understanding the chemical composition of low-temperature carbon steel A420 WPl3 cap pipe fittings is essential for ensuring their performance and safety in industrial applications.

A420 WPl3 CS Low-Temperature Cap Pipe Fittings are a popular option in the plumbing industry and are known for their excellent performance in low-temperature environments. These fittings exhibit exceptional ductility, flexibility, and toughness, making them ideal for applications where sudden temperature drops occur daily. Additionally, they possess high mechanical strength and corrosion resistance properties, ensuring optimal protection against corrosion and wear. These impressive characteristics make Low-Temperature Carbon Steel A420 WPl3 Cap Pipe Fittings an essential component in many industries, including oil and gas, petrochemicals, and marine engineering. Their versatility and reliability make them a top choice for plumbing applications requiring superior performance in cold environments.
